Entry requirements
Minimum entry requirements are pre-defined by the College’s admissions criteria, which can be found by visiting our entry criteria page on this link: https://www.belfastmet.ac.uk/full-time/higher-education/entry-criteria-higher-education Enhanced entry criteria for this course is: The minimum entry requirement accepted for this course is 80 Tariff Points. There will be 18-20 students accepted on this course. You will also need to have a keen interest in Acting, storytelling and cinema. Prior experience and/or qualifications in Acting, Moving Image/Film/Media is not mandatory but would be highly beneficial. Accreditation of Prior Learning (APL) for HE Courses APL allows you to use evidence from prior learning or experience to gain entry onto a course at Belfast Met. Belfast Met will work with you to make sure that relevant learning or work experience is formally recognised through the APL Process. For more information see Accreditation of Prior Learning (APL) Process - Guidance for applicants. If you would like more information, or if you decide you would like to use the APL process, please contact the Course Co-ordinator. Contact details are provided at the end of these slides and on the course details page on Belfast Met website. Entry requirements can changed and discussed on an individual basis if necessary. Proof of qualifications MUST be provided when you enrol, eg. exam certificates. Achieved and pending qualifications can be recorded within your online application account. All courses within Belfast Met are delivered and assessed in English with the exception of language specific courses. Your competence in English must be verified prior to enrolling on your chosen course.
